How Much Calcium Is in Firm Tofu?

4 min read

According to the USDA, a half-cup serving of firm tofu prepared with calcium sulfate can contain over 860 milligrams of calcium, making it a surprisingly potent source of this mineral. The amount of calcium in firm tofu, however, varies significantly depending on the coagulant used during its production. Understanding the Coagulation Process

To understand how much calcium is in firm tofu, you must first know how tofu is made. Tofu is essentially curdled soy milk pressed into a solid block. The mineral content, including calcium, depends on the agent used to curdle the soy milk. This is known as the coagulant. The most common coagulants are calcium sulfate (E516) and magnesium chloride (nigari). Other methods also exist, but these two are key for determining a product's final nutritional profile.

Calcium sulfate is a naturally occurring mineral that imparts a high calcium content to the finished tofu. The calcium from this coagulant is incorporated directly into the curds, boosting the mineral count significantly. In contrast, nigari, which is magnesium chloride, yields a tofu with a lower calcium and higher magnesium content. Many manufacturers will list the specific coagulant on the ingredient list, which is your best indicator for checking the calcium content.

Why Tofu's Calcium Content Varies

One of the biggest misconceptions is that all firm tofu offers the same nutritional value. This is not the case. The concentration of nutrients like calcium is highly dependent on the manufacturing process. Firm tofu is made by pressing the curds more thoroughly than soft or silken varieties, which removes more water and concentrates the nutrients. However, if a manufacturer uses a coagulant other than calcium sulfate, even extra-firm tofu can be a poor source of calcium.

Factors that influence calcium levels:

  • Coagulant Type: Tofu made with calcium sulfate provides significantly more calcium than that made with nigari or other agents.
  • Pressing Level: While firmer tofu generally has a higher nutrient density per gram due to lower water content, the initial coagulant is the primary determinant of calcium level.
  • Fortification: Some brands may explicitly fortify their tofu with additional calcium, so checking the nutrition facts is essential for maximum intake.
  • Brand Variation: There is no industry standard for calcium content, so values can differ greatly between brands, even for products labeled similarly.

Comparison of Tofu Coagulants and Calcium

To illustrate the difference, here is a comparison of calcium content based on the coagulant used. These are typical ranges, and exact values will vary by product.

Feature Firm Tofu (Calcium Sulfate) Firm Tofu (Nigari) Silken Tofu Traditional Tofu (Standard)
Coagulant Calcium Sulfate Nigari (Magnesium Chloride) Glucono-Delta-Lactone or Nigari Varies; often Nigari
Calcium (mg per 1/2 cup) 250 - 860+ 200 - 300 ~30 - 120 ~176
Best Use Pan-frying, scrambling, baking Soups, stews, sauces where a slightly softer texture is desired. Smoothies, dressings, creamy desserts General cooking; less reliable for calcium
Considerations Highest calcium content; firm texture. Lower calcium; higher in magnesium. Lowest calcium; custard-like texture. Content is inconsistent; check label.

Benefits of Choosing Calcium-Set Firm Tofu

For many, especially vegans and those seeking dairy alternatives, firm tofu made with calcium sulfate is a nutritional powerhouse. It offers several benefits:

  • Bone Health: Calcium is vital for building and maintaining strong bones. A high-calcium firm tofu provides a significant portion of the recommended daily intake.
  • Complete Protein: Tofu is a complete protein, meaning it contains all nine essential amino acids. This makes it an excellent, versatile meat alternative.
  • Rich in Other Minerals: Besides calcium, firm tofu is also a good source of iron, manganese, selenium, and copper, contributing to overall health.
  • Heart Health: Tofu is low in saturated fat and cholesterol, making it a heart-healthy protein choice. Some research suggests soy foods can help lower LDL ('bad') cholesterol.

How to Identify and Select High-Calcium Tofu

Finding tofu with high calcium content requires a careful eye at the grocery store. Follow these tips:

  1. Read the Label: The most reliable method is to check the nutrition facts panel. Look for a high percentage of the Daily Value (%DV) for calcium. Some brands will explicitly state “calcium-set” or list calcium sulfate in the ingredients.
  2. Ingredient Check: In the ingredients list, look specifically for “calcium sulfate” or “calcium chloride”. This confirms it's a calcium-set product.
  3. Recognize High-Calcium Brands: Over time, you will learn which brands consistently offer calcium-set firm tofu. Some artisan or health-focused brands are more likely to use calcium sulfate than cheaper, mass-produced options.
